There's no place like home for the Veritas Collegiate Academy Spartans, who bounced back after a tough loss on the road last Saturday. They came out on top against Cristo Rey by a score of 68-57 on Saturday. Despite the victory, that was the fewest points Veritas Collegiate Academy has scored all season.
Veritas Collegiate Academy found their leader in underclassman Majesty Dawson, who dropped a double-double on 19 points and 13 rebounds. Dawson is on a roll when it comes to steals, as he's now grabbed two or more in the last seven games he's played. Another player making a difference was Marcqell Freeman, who scored 18 points.
Veritas Collegiate Academy has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won seven of their last eight games, which provided a nice bump to their 11-3 record this season. As for Cristo Rey,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 10-13.
